Toyota 1UZ-FE Quad Cam 32 Valve V8
Date:
First in 1989, with revisions in 1995, and an upgrade in 1997 to include VVT-i (variable valve timing)
Power:
- 1989–1994: 191KW (256HP)
- 1995: 195KW (261HP, lighter internals)
- 1997: 216KW (290 HP, advent of VVT-i)
Torque:
- 1989–1994: 353Nm (260 ft-lb)
- 1995: 363Nm (267.7 ft-lb)
- 1997: 407 Nm (300 ft-lb)
Compression Ratio:
- 1989–1994: 10:1
- 1995: 10.4:1
- 1997: 10.5:1
Other Features: All alloy block, Belt driven quad camshafts.
Awards: (1998–2000) Made Ward’s 10 Best Engines List
Cars You Might Find the 1uZ-FE v8 In
- (1991 — 2000) Lexus SC400/Toyota Soarer Coupe
- (1989 — 2000) Lexus LS400/Toyota Celsior
- (1992 — 2000) Lexus GS300/Toyota Aristo (the Aristo also came in Twin Turbo with the 2JZ-GTE powerplant)
- (1990 — 2002) Toyota Crown
